What is inside the Handbook?

Here are some of the sections:

SectionWhat it covers
My Basic NeedsAllergies; health conditions; things I may need; clothes; personal hygiene; mobility and moving. St George's Hospital NHS Trust
Food & DrinkDietary needs; help with drinking; drink choices; help with eating; food choices; “nil by mouth” (no eating or drinking) St George's Hospital NHS Trust
How I Am FeelingPain images; male/female body pictures; pain scale; signs & symptoms; maternity related info St George's Hospital NHS Trust
Tests & TreatmentCommon hospital tests & observations; X-rays; treatments etc. St George's Hospital NHS Trust
Communication ToolsDays/dates/times; British Sign Language alphabet; communication-tips; going home/discharge info. St George's Hospital NHS Trust
